Abstract
1454538 Systems using A/D converters; radio direction finding LICENTIA PATENT VERWALTUNGS GmbH 12 Oct 1973 [13 Oct 1972] 47883/73 Headings H3H and H4D In an arrangement for digitizing the directionfinding voltages X, Y (e.g. from a crossed Adcock antenna system) and the sense determination channel voltage Z (from a non-directional antenna) of a multi-channel direction-finder, sample and hold circuits 3, 4 are provided for the X, Y channels and means 2 are provided in the Z channel for determining the time period for sampling so that the digitized voltages of the X, Y channels correctly contain the amplitude A and azimuth α of the incident wave. The channel voltages are (in general, A#A<SP>1</SP>) and X, Y are sampled by pulses derived at the zeroes of Z (i.e. #t=n#). The azimuth α is then obtained as α=tan<SP>-1</SP> (y 1 /x 1 ) from the samples x 1 =A cos α, y 1 = A sin α. Similar circuits may be used with a phase shifter 23 to derive Z. Means are provided to determine the right quadrant for α, and α may be read from a ROM connected to the converters, possibly via quotient-forming or normalizing circuits, Figs. 8, 9 (not shown).
